PITTSFORD, N.Y. – The No. 12 St. John Fisher men's volleyball team outlasted No. 17 New Paltz for a five-set victory on Senior Day Sunday afternoon at Manning and Napier Varsity Gym.
The Cardinals improved to 22-7 overall and 4-2 in the United Volleyball Conference. New Paltz fell to 11-12 (3-3 UVC) with its second consecutive five-set loss.
How It Happened
-
The Cardinals struggled in the first set, hitting just .161, but they did enough to prevail 26-24. After falling behind 24-23, Sonepith Keoviengsamay slammed a kill, Ian Rauh recorded a service ace and Griffin Stella and Gavin Newman teamed up for a block to secure the victory.
-
The Cardinals slammed 11 kills and hit .529 as they rolled to a 25-15 victory in the second set.
-
New Paltz rallied back to force a fifth set with a 25-23 third-set win and a 25-22 fourth-set win.
-
The Cardinals regrouped in the fifth set, as they recorded eight kills and hit .571. New Paltz held a 9-7 lead before the Cardinals scored four points in a row to take a two-point lead, 11-9.
-
The Cardinals went on a 4-1 run to secure the 15-11 victory after New Paltz cut its deficit to 11-10. Casey Jackson had a pair of kills in the match-ending stretch.
Game Notes
-
Keoviengsamay, after slamming a career-high 15 kills and hitting .417 against No. 1 NYU on Saturday, had a team-high 14 kills and hit .478 against New Paltz. He also had a season-high three total blocks.
-
Stella recorded 13 kills and logged a team-high .565 hitting percentage. His nine total blocks marked a career-high.
-
Rauh had seven kills while hitting .333 to go along with five total blocks.
-
Jackson had 10 kills while hitting .300 in the match. He added two block assists.
-
Newman amassed 36 assists and two total blocks.
-
Jackson and Trace La Robardiere had eight digs apiece.
